Willie Pearse Park, Dublin: Complete Visitor Guide

Willie Pearse Park is a community green space in Dublin offering open lawns, paths and room for informal recreation. It is primarily a neighbourhood park rather than a major tourist attraction, but it provides useful outdoor space for local walking and everyday exercise.

Willie Pearse Park at a glance

  • Best for: local walks, recreation and fresh air
  • Setting: urban neighbourhood park
  • Visit length: 20 minutes to 1 hour

Why visit?

The park is a convenient place to take a break outdoors or add green space to a walk through the surrounding area. Open areas are suitable for casual recreation and relaxed use.

Best time to visit

Spring and summer are the most pleasant seasons, although the park remains useful year-round. Wet weather can make grass areas muddy.
